Purba Bilahora in context

With 1,107 people at the 2011 Census, Purba Bilahora was the 802nd most populous of its district's 1772 villages, below the district average of 1,945.

Literacy stood at 66.54%, 7.2 points above the district's rural average of 59.37%.

The sex ratio was 864 women per 1,000 men (85 below the district's rural figure of 949).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 685, 238 below the rural national 923.
